 What Are Dental Veneers, and Why Should You Consider Them?


Dental veneers are thin, custom-made shells typically made of porcelain or composite resin, designed to cover the front surface of the teeth. Veneers are a great solution for correcting a range of dental issues, including:


- Stained or Discolored Teeth: Over time, teeth may become discolored due to factors like aging, smoking, and certain foods or drinks. Veneers offer a long-term solution for achieving a bright, uniform smile.

 

- Chipped or Broken Teeth: Accidents or wear and tear can cause teeth to chip or crack. Veneers provide a protective covering, restoring the tooth's appearance and function.

 

- Misalignment and Gaps: Veneers can effectively correct minor misalignments and gaps between teeth without the need for orthodontics.


With the versatility of veneers, they are an ideal option for anyone looking for a quick, non-invasive solution to various dental imperfections.

 The Process of Getting Dental Veneers in the U.S.


The process of getting veneers in the United States follows a standard set of steps designed to ensure the best results for the patient. Here’s an outline of what you can expect:


1. Initial Consultation: During your first appointment, the dentist will examine your teeth, discuss your goals, and determine whether veneers are the right solution for you. X-rays or 3D scans may be taken to create a precise treatment plan.


2. Preparation of Teeth: A small amount of enamel is removed from the front surface of the teeth to make room for the veneers. This step ensures that the veneers fit comfortably and look natural. The amount of enamel removed is minimal but crucial to the procedure’s success.


3. Custom Veneer Creation: Once your teeth are prepared, the dentist will take impressions, which are then sent to a laboratory to create custom veneers. This process can take anywhere from a few days to a couple of weeks.


4. Temporary Veneers: While waiting for the final veneers, you may be fitted with temporary veneers to protect your teeth and provide an initial glimpse of your new smile.


5. Final Placement: Once your permanent veneers are ready, the dentist will bond them to your teeth using a specialized adhesive. The veneers are then adjusted to ensure a perfect fit and natural look.


6. Follow-Up Care: After the procedure, follow-up visits may be scheduled to check the fit and function of the veneers. Proper care and maintenance are essential to ensure the longevity of your new smile.




 Benefits of Dental Veneers in the U.S.


Dental veneers offer numerous advantages, making them a preferred option for enhancing smiles:


- Natural Appearance: Veneers are designed to mimic the look and feel of natural teeth. They are customized to match the color, shape, and size of your surrounding teeth, creating a flawless smile.

 

- Durability: Veneers, especially those made from porcelain, are highly durable and resistant to wear and tear. With proper care, veneers can last for more than a decade.

 

- Quick Results: Unlike orthodontic treatments, which can take months or years, veneers offer a near-instant transformation. In just a few visits, patients can achieve a brand-new smile.


- Stain Resistance: Porcelain veneers are resistant to stains from coffee, tea, and wine, keeping your smile brighter for longer periods.




 How Much Do Dental Veneers Cost in the U.S.?


The cost of dental veneers in the U.S. can vary depending on several factors, including the material used and the geographic location of the clinic.


- Porcelain Veneers: These are more durable and natural-looking than composite veneers and typically cost between $1,000 to $2,500 per tooth. Porcelain veneers are more resistant to stains and can last 10 to 15 years with proper care.


- Composite Veneers: These are a more affordable option, costing between $500 to $1,500 per tooth, but they are less durable and may require replacement more often than porcelain veneers.


While the initial cost of veneers may seem high, the long-term benefits in terms of appearance and functionality often outweigh the expense.
